关于HTTPS解密的深度解析:HTTP请求可选参数字段的误区
一、引言
随着互联网技术的不断发展,网络安全问题日益受到关注。
HTTPS作为一种加密的通信协议,广泛应用于网页浏览、文件下载等场景,以保护用户数据安全和隐私。
HTTP请求可选参数字段的说法是一个较为常见的误区,本文将从HTTP和HTTPS的基本原理入手,深度解析这一误区,帮助读者更好地理解HTTPS的工作原理。
二、HTTP与HTTPS概述
HTTP(Hypertext Transfer Protocol)是一种应用层协议,用于在网络中传输数据,特别是网页浏览和文件下载等场景。
HTTP协议存在安全隐患,因为它在传输过程中明文传输数据,容易被第三方窃取或篡改。
为了解决HTTP协议的安全问题,HTTPS应运而生。
HTTPS是一种通过SSL/TLS加密技术实现的HTTP安全通信协议。
它在HTTP和服务器之间添加了一层加密层,对传输的数据进行加密处理,确保数据传输的安全性和隐私性。
三、HTTP请求可选参数字段的说法及误区解析
关于HTTP请求可选参数字段的说法,实际上存在一些误区。
HTTP请求中的参数包括URL中的查询参数、请求头中的字段等,这些都是必要的,以确保服务器能够理解请求的具体内容和需求。
下面针对常见的误区进行分析:
误区一:HTTP请求中的参数字段可以随意省略
实际上,HTTP请求中的参数字段都是有严格规定的,不能随意省略。
例如,GET请求中的查询参数用于传递查询条件,POST请求中的请求体用于传递数据等。
省略必要的参数字段可能导致服务器无法理解请求意图,从而返回错误响应。
误区二:HTTPS传输过程中可以解密参数字段
由于HTTPS使用了加密技术,一些人认为在传输过程中可以解密参数字段。
实际上,这是一种误解。
HTTPS虽然对传输的数据进行了加密处理,但加密过程是由服务器和客户端共同完成的,只有拥有正确密钥的双方才能解密数据。
在传输过程中,即使第三方截获了数据,也无法解密其中的参数字段。
四、HTTPS解密的过程及原理
HTTPS的解密过程涉及到SSL/TLS加密技术。
当客户端发起HTTPS请求时,服务器会要求客户端提供证书,以验证身份。
客户端接收到服务器证书后,会进行验证,确认证书的有效性。
如果证书验证通过,双方将协商生成一个共享的密钥,用于加密和解密数据传输。
在数据传输过程中,所有数据都会被加密处理,确保数据传输的安全性和隐私性。
五、HTTPS的安全性和可靠性
HTTPS作为一种加密的通信协议,具有很高的安全性和可靠性。
它通过对传输的数据进行加密处理,确保数据在传输过程中的安全性和隐私性。
HTTPS还采用了证书验证机制,确保通信双方的身份真实性。
因此,HTTPS广泛应用于网页浏览、文件下载等场景,保护用户数据安全和隐私。
六、结论
本文通过分析HTTP和HTTPS的基本原理,深度解析了关于HTTP请求可选参数字段的误区。
实际上,HTTP请求中的参数字段都是有严格规定的,不能随意省略。
而HTTPS作为一种加密的通信协议,具有很高的安全性和可靠性,确保数据在传输过程中的安全性和隐私性。
因此,在实际应用中,我们应充分了解HTTP和HTTPS的相关知识,确保网络安全和数据安全。
评论一下吧
取消回复